Warner Linear introduces H-Track actuators for challenging mobile applications

March 1, 2017 By Paul Heney

Share

Warner Linear has developed the new H-Track electric actuator with self-contained hydraulic actuation to meet the growing demand for power dense actuators used in a variety of industrial and mobile off-highway applications including mower deck lifts, snow plow blades, agricultural sprayer booms, and UTV dump beds.

The innovative electric H-Track actuator provides the performance of hydraulics without the space requirements and expense of a full-size hydraulic system. The H-Track has a force rating of 4800 lbs. (21 kN) packaged in a compact size. A unique, patented valve and reservoir design also provides significant space savings compared to competitive models.

With less than 0.3 cc/min. initial drift, once seated the H-Track is immune to vibrational drifting and hydraulically self-locks during load reversals, while holding its position without power. The unit’s power pack features a configurable gear pump. Two gear size options in combination with multiple gear housing configurations allow for variable pressures and volumes.

Completely sealed H-Track models are weather-proof, dust-tight, corrosion resistant, and IP67 static (temporary submersion) and IP69K (high pressure wash-down) tested and salt spray rated. Units feature an anodized aluminum housing and a standard operating temperature range of -20˚ to 150˚ F (wider ranges are available). Seven models are offered with stroke lengths up to 16 in.
